**Capacity note — Tidemark autocomplete index.** Query latency on the suggestion index has degraded as the term dictionary grew past the memory-mapped working set; p95 is now well outside target. Rebuilds also contend with live queries for I/O, which has security-relevant availability implications during peak hours. We plan to shard the index by prefix, cap per-shard segment counts, and schedule rebuilds off-peak with throttled disk bandwidth. No access-control changes are involved. The proposed tuning constants are as follows.

constants for yaduf-fahag:
BUDGETS = {
    "kelix": 528,
    "briwyn": 734,
}

## 2.9.1 — Key rotation

Rotated the build-signing key for Liftlogic, the elevator-dispatch simulator, after the old key passed its expiry window. All artifacts from 2.9.1 onward are signed with the new key; older releases remain valid against the retired one. Update your verification config accordingly. The new signing key is as follows.

deploy key for kahof-kadup: bky19_YDnVAD7xLc2m2mMUEyR

The tax-rate lookup cache in the Breva checkout service worries me. Entries are keyed only by region code, so a stale or poisoned entry would apply the wrong rate to every order in that region until expiry. Please verify: TTLs are short enough to bound exposure, negative lookups aren't cached, and the refresh path revalidates against the signed rate feed rather than trusting upstream blindly. Also confirm eviction is size-bounded so an attacker can't churn the keyspace. Current cache settings for review:

limits module of yagaf-yajef:
RATE_LIMITS = {
    "novwyn": 950,
    "wenath": 428,
    "prawyn": 413,
    "gorvan": 539,
    "praael": 870,
    "drumir": 113,
    "gordor": 439,
}

### Audit-log viewer (Veilscope)

Veilscope exposes read-only access to audit events across all Harrowfield services. Access requires the security-reviewer role; entries are immutable and retained for two years. Filter by actor, action, or resource; exports are themselves audited. Do not screenshot records into tickets — link to the query instead. Query syntax, retention policy, and access-request steps are documented on the internal page below.

operations page: https://jenkins.torvadyn.local/build/deploy/display/pages/611247f0a622ae80